Pine
Pine is the most commonly used wood used for making pallets. It's affordable, available, and easy to work with. However, it's not as durable. durability of hardwoods such as maple and oak. It's more suited to lighter loads and pallets that are only used for a short period of time.
The ideal wood for pallets is determined by a combination between durability, cost and load requirements. While many people choose pine because it's inexpensive and sturdy enough to support an enormous load, some businesses prefer hardy maple or oak due to their being more durable and suitable for longer-term use.
Southern yellow pine is the most common wood used for pallets. It is affordable and easy to kiln dry. It also offers a clean product that can be shipped. The wood is a great option for woodworkers who aren't very experienced because it's cheap and versatile. It can be found in any hardware store, or in the Menards scrap pile.
Another advantage of pine pallet wood is that it grows much faster than hardwoods, which means fewer environmental stress for the tree. This helps keep trees healthy and abundant. This also helps reduce deforestation, which could be a problem for some organizations.

Hardwood
More than 1.8 billion pallets are used each day in the freight industry. The majority of them are made of hardwoods such as local varieties of oaks and maples, though some are made from softwoods such as basswood or pine. Wooden pallets play a vital role in warehouse operations because they help in the flow of merchandise.
buy pallets near me begin their journey on tree farms where seeds are planted in order to grow the trees which will be used for their production. Oak and southern yellow pine are popular choices for pallets, while the hemlock spruce and spruce spruce as well as cedar and cypress are all the most common softwoods. These woods are light and provide a balance of stiffness, strength, and price that many companies find ideal.
The trees are then transported to sawmills where they are processed. They use specialized technology to scan the trees and make cuts based on the desired characteristics. In this process, pallet wood is separated into its various parts comprising stringers and deck boards. These separate components are then sold to manufacturers of pallets who build and repair the final product that businesses then use to ship.
Hardwood pallets are typically more expensive than softwood ones, however they provide superior durability and strength. They are also more customizable and hold nails better. Hardwoods are a great option for pallets transported over long distances because they are able to withstand a lot of wear and tear during transportation.
Softwoods are less durable than hardwoods, however they're cheaper and easier to source. They are also more effective at absorbing moisture, which can protect the contents of packages from damage caused by water.
Whether you choose to buy pallets uk hardwood or softwood it is important to verify the grade of the lumber before buying it. But, keep in mind that the quality of a timber isn't determined by its grade, it is contingent on how the wood is constructed and how it is treated.
Most hardwood pallets are heat-treated and branded with the International Plant Protection Convention's standards for sanitation to prevent insect pests and plant diseases from crossing international borders. Softwood pallets can be dried in kilns to ensure they are free of pests and diseases before being used for intermodal shipments.

High-Grade
Wood pallets are a mainstay of shipping operations all over the world. These sturdy wooden containers are used to transport products in every industry and are essential for streamlining warehouse operations. They are also simple to repair and are able to be reused, which means they're an affordable option for companies that are interested in sustainability. While plastic pallets are becoming more sought-after, lumber pallets are still a viable way to transport products and cut operational costs.
Pallet lumber can be made of oak or pine. It has to be kiln dried before it can be used as a sturdy, strong shipping container. The wood is available in a variety of grades and cuts, based on the size and strength is needed for the pallet design. Pine is a well-liked choice because it is readily available, cheap and can be dried to the desired moisture level to create a sturdy product. Oak is a more costly alternative however, it can be dried in a way that produces a long-lasting product.
The kind of wood used in the construction of a pallet depends on the three most important aspects including durability, availability and cost. Pine is a great choice for a lot of businesses because it's affordable and easy to dry and durable enough to support the weight of many products. It's also fairly easy to find in the United States. Oak is a pricey option, but it's one of the strongest hardwood species and can be kiln dried for an extremely durable finish.
pallet buying lumber that is of the highest quality is a good option for companies looking to minimize their impact on the environment. This type of lumber is often recycled from other applications, and has been dried in a kiln to the right moisture content for pallet building. This means that there is no need for chemicals and other environmental dangers. It also adds value to the company's bottom-line.
The Grocery Manufacturers Association (GMA) grades the condition of a pallet to determine its quality. A high-end grade will show few signs of use and there are no repairs. A grade B pallet will usually have one or more stringers restored. This is accomplished by putting an additional runner on top of the damaged stringer. This is known as a companion or double stringer. Pallets of grade B could have had deck boards replaced during previous repair cycles.
